COURSE DESCRIPTION
All Old Testament prophecies concerning Christ’s First Advent were fulfilled literally and in detail. This course proceeds from the conviction that the same is true of the Old Testament’s prophecies concerning His Second Advent and the coming Kingdom.
Explore how the Law, the Prophets, and the Psalms together form a coherent and indispensable foundation for biblical eschatology. Through a careful study of key texts and prophetic patterns, students will examine Israel’s “Day of the Lord,” including the Tribulation, Armageddon, and the Millennial Kingdom. Particular attention is given to prophetic typology, the so-called “little apocalypses,” and the harmony between Old and New Testament end-times teaching.
By tracing hundreds of interlocking prophecies across Scripture, this course equips students to understand, defend and teach Old Testament end-times prophecy with clarity and confidence.

ABOUT DR. GREG HINNANT
Dr. Greg Hinnant was called aside many years ago from his chosen field of music education and later from the business world. As a writer, speaker and teacher, his present ministries are founded on years of devotional and systematic study of the Bible and Christian history and have been strongly influenced by the teachings of some of the masters of the spiritual life, such as Oswald Chambers and A. W. Tozer. Dr. Hinnant has published 18 books and has taught several courses through Christian Life School of Theology Global.
